Vue是一款非常流行的JavaScript框架,它能夠讓我們更加高效地創建動態Web界面,并極大地提高我們的開發效率。其中,Vue的動態布局功能非常強大,可以幫助我們快速創建靈活的Web頁面布局。在這里,我們將簡單介紹一下Vue的div動態布局技術。
<div v-bind:style="{backgroundColor: bgColor, width: width + 'px', height: height + 'px'}"></div>
上面的代碼展示了使用Vue實現div動態布局的基本方式。首先,我們使用v-bind指令來動態綁定style屬性。在這里,我們設置了三個屬性:背景顏色(bgColor)、寬度(width)和高度(height),分別對應不同的CSS樣式屬性。注意,我們可以直接在style中寫入JavaScript表達式,來利用Vue的數據綁定功能實現動態布局。
除了v-bind指令之外,Vue還提供了很多其它的指令和功能,可以實現更加復雜和靈活的動態布局。例如,我們可以使用v-for指令來遍歷一組數據,并根據數據生成相應的布局元素。我們也可以使用v-if和v-show指令來動態控制元素的顯示和隱藏,從而實現更加靈活的布局效果。
總的來說,Vue的div動態布局功能非常強大和靈活,可以幫助我們快速實現各種復雜的Web界面布局。無論是開發商務網站、社交平臺還是電子商務平臺,都可以充分利用Vue的動態布局功能,快速創建出具有良好用戶體驗的Web應用程序。